Automation, Simplification, and Insights

One of the primary ways AI is being used in enterprise software is through automation. By leveraging machine learning algorithms and natural language processing, AI can automate repetitive tasks, freeing up human resources for more strategic work.

For instance, a customer relationship management (CRM) system might use AI to analyze sales data and identify trends, allowing sales teams to focus on high-value activities like building relationships and closing deals.

Another area where AI is making a significant impact is in simplifying complex software systems. By analyzing user behavior and preferences, AI can provide personalized recommendations and streamline workflows, reducing the cognitive load on users.

Predictive Analytics and Decision Support

AI’s predictive analytics capabilities are also being used to support business decision-making. By analyzing large datasets and identifying patterns, AI can provide insights that inform strategic decisions, such as identifying potential revenue opportunities or predicting customer churn.

For example, a marketing automation platform might use AI-powered predictive analytics to identify the most effective marketing channels for a given campaign, allowing marketers to optimize their efforts and maximize ROI.
